Thrombopoietin

A humoral factor that stimulates the production of thrombocytes (BLOOD PLATELETS). Thrombopoietin stimulates the proliferation of bone marrow MEGAKARYOCYTES and their release of blood platelets. The process is called THROMBOPOIESIS.

Synonyms

11 entry terms
  • MGDF Factor
  • Megakaryocyte Colony Stimulating Factor
  • Megakaryocyte Growth and Development Factor
  • Myeloproliferative Leukemia Virus Oncogene Ligand
  • Thrombocytopoiesis-Stimulating Factor
  • Thrombocytopoietin
  • c-mpl Ligand
  • mpl Ligand
  • Ligand, c-mpl
  • Ligand, mpl
  • Thrombocytopoiesis Stimulating Factor
